Two Injured In Augusta Car Accident on Route 26

New York State Police Investigating Augusta Car Accident Along Route 26

AUGUSTA, NEW YORK (March 9, 2023) – Two people were injured in an Augusta car accident on Route 26, according to the Oneida County Sheriff’s Office.

Augusta police officials are saying that the incident began on Wednesday morning. A Dodge Dakota pickup truck was heading down the road when a tire left the ground before the truck flipped over.

Paramedics were called to the scene in order to help all of the victims. Two people were taken to Wynn Hospital.

Liability For Augusta Car Accidents

Speeding is one of the most common causes of car accidents. According to the National Safety Council, “Speeding was a factor in 29% of all traffic fatalities in 2021, killing 12,330, or an average of over 33 people per day. The total number of fatal motor-vehicle crashes attributable to speeding was 11,057.” It is important that certain steps be taken after any collision.

Depending on the facts of any case, the city or government agency responsible for a road could be liable for a collision. This may be the case if a dangerous condition on a roadway contributed to a crash. It is important for accident victims to understand that they do have rights. Any person who is injured in a car accident may have legal recourse through a civil claim.
